Complete Guide to 2003 Explorer Electrical Circuit Layouts and Component Locations

Check the primary power distribution unit located under the dashboard on the driver’s side for immediate inspection. Label each connector and circuit to avoid miswiring during maintenance.

For engine compartment connections, identify the relay cluster near the battery and track the main lines supplying critical components such as ignition, headlights, and cooling systems. Keep a record of amperage ratings for each terminal to prevent overloads.

Regularly inspect interior circuit modules behind the glove compartment and center console. Loose or corroded contacts can cause intermittent failures in HVAC, lighting, and entertainment circuits.

During troubleshooting, use a multimeter to verify continuity across all key connections. Mark any deviations from expected voltage readings to pinpoint wiring faults or blown links.

Secure all panels after inspection and ensure all connectors snap into place. Use protective covers for high-current terminals to maintain safety and prevent accidental short circuits.
